Florence + The Machine: Ceremonials
Florence + the Machine’s 2009 debut, Lungs, was every bit as visceral as its title suggested, exploring the extremes of startling emotional violence and stark spiritual catharsis. Summerfest is an 11-day festival held in Milwaukee, Wis. featuring 11 stages and more than 700 bands. The Black Keys, Florence + The Machine and Cage The Elephant are confirmed to headline the festival on July 6, but the 10 other dates of the festival have yet to be scheduled.
